Why CPC Readiness Matters Beyond the Exam Room
The CPC medical coding exam tests knowledge that connects directly to revenue integrity: anatomy, terminology, CPT rules, ICD code selection, HCPCS usage, modifiers, compliance concepts, and practical case review. In an RCM environment, those topics show up inside coding worklists, physician query support, claim edit resolution, payer audits, and denial root cause reviews.
For a CFO, weak coding discipline can affect revenue timing, reserve confidence, and the cost of rework. For a compliance leader, the same weakness creates risk when documentation does not support code selection or when appeal packets do not show a clear audit path.

Where Coding Knowledge Connects to Revenue Integrity Workflows
A certified coder may review operative notes, validate CPT and ICD selections, check modifier logic, support charge capture review, respond to claim edits, and help denial teams understand whether a payer rejection is documentation related, coding related, or process related. These workflows often cross the EHR, billing platform, payer portals, internal work queues, audit spreadsheets, and reporting tools.
A common scenario is a coding team that passes claims to billing, billing sends claim edits back to coding, and denial teams later discover that the same documentation issue appeared across several service lines. The problem is not only coding accuracy. The organization lacks a shared view of where documentation gaps, coding corrections, and payer feedback are repeating.
This is why workflow design matters. Eligibility verification, prior authorization status, coding review, claim edits, denial categorization, appeal preparation, payment posting, underpayment review, and AR follow up all create data that should help leaders identify what is improving and what is still leaking effort.
Where RPA Supports Coding Operations Without Replacing Coding Judgment
RPA should not be used to replace professional coding judgment. It can support the surrounding work that slows certified coders down, such as moving records between systems, checking worklist status, collecting missing documentation indicators, updating claim edit queues, routing exceptions, and preparing review packets for human decision making.
Agentic automation can also help classify documentation requests, summarize denial notes for human review, or recommend the next work queue based on predefined rules and confidence thresholds. The control point is simple: automation can gather, validate, route, and document, but coding decisions that require judgment still need qualified human review.
The practical test for automation is not whether a bot can complete a task once. The test is whether the automated workflow keeps working when volumes rise, payer portals change, credentials expire, exceptions appear, or business rules are updated.
What Leaders Should Check Before Connecting Coding Readiness to Automation
A stronger CPC readiness program connects skill development to the way coding work actually moves through the revenue cycle. Leaders should evaluate the operating model, not only the study material.
- Map the highest volume coding queues and the most frequent claim edits.
- Identify which errors come from documentation gaps, code selection issues, modifier usage, or payer specific rules.
- Separate judgment based coding work from repetitive administrative follow up.
- Create a clear escalation path for exceptions and physician queries.
- Track recurring denial patterns back to coding and documentation sources.
- Protect role based access when bots interact with coding or billing systems.
- Review bot run logs and exception reports with coding leadership after go live.
This kind of review protects the organization from automating noise. It helps leaders decide which work should be redesigned, which work should be automated, which work should remain with trained specialists, and which controls must be added before scale.

How to Turn Exam Preparation Into Operational Readiness
Coding leaders can connect CPC preparation to daily performance by using real audit themes as learning examples. If a team repeatedly sees documentation gaps for procedures, modifier corrections, medical necessity issues, or payer specific edits, those topics should become coaching material, quality review inputs, and process improvement signals.
Leaders should also build a feedback loop between coding, billing, denial management, and revenue integrity. When exam readiness, production worklists, audit findings, and payer outcomes are reviewed together, certification knowledge becomes part of a controlled operating system rather than a one time achievement.
A practical next step is to review the highest friction queues and separate them into three groups: work that needs better process ownership, work that can be supported by automation, and work that requires specialist judgment. This gives leaders a cleaner roadmap than buying tools first and discovering the operating gaps later.
The operating review should also include measures that expose both volume and quality. Useful review points include queue age, exception rate, rework reason, documentation status, payer response pattern, automation run history, and the owner responsible for the next action. When leaders review these signals together, they can see whether the process is becoming more reliable or only moving more transactions through the same weak path.
